Get Access To All JobsTips for Finding Green Card Sponsorship as a Strategic Finance Analyst
Document your specialized finance credentials early
Gather transcripts, professional certifications like CFA or CPA, and performance reviews before applying. PERM audits often require detailed evidence of specialized skills, and gaps in your credential file can stall the DOL certification process.
Target employers with PERM filing history
Filter your job search to companies that have filed PERM applications for finance roles before. An employer sponsoring their first foreign national takes significantly longer than one with an established immigration process and in-house counsel.

Clarify EB-2 versus EB-3 classification before accepting an offer
Ask whether the role will be structured as EB-2 requiring an advanced degree or EB-3 as a skilled professional position. Your priority date and wait time depend on this classification, particularly if you're from a country with a backlogged visa bulletin.
Understand how prevailing wage affects your offer negotiation
The DOL requires your employer to pay at least the prevailing wage for your role and location. Look up the applicable wage level using the OFLC Wage Search before negotiating so you understand the floor your employer must meet under PERM rules.
Request a PERM timeline commitment in writing before you start
Ask your employer to confirm when they intend to file the PERM labor certification after your start date. Some companies delay filing for years, which postpones your priority date and extends the overall green card timeline considerably.
Green Card Strategic Finance Analyst: Frequently Asked Questions
Does a Strategic Finance Analyst role qualify for EB-2 or EB-3 sponsorship?
Strategic Finance Analyst positions can qualify under either category depending on how the employer defines the role. EB-2 applies when the job requires an advanced degree, such as an MBA or a bachelor's degree plus five years of progressive experience in financial planning or capital markets. EB-3 covers roles requiring a b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or economics. Your employer's immigration attorney will determine which category fits the specific job description filed in your PERM application.
How does PERM green card sponsorship differ from H-1B sponsorship for this role?
H-1B visa is a temporary work visa with a three-year initial period and an annual lottery for cap-subject positions. PERM-based green card sponsorship leads to permanent residency and has no annual lottery. The PERM process requires your employer to conduct a supervised DOL recruitment campaign to document that no qualified U.S. worker applied. While the total timeline from PERM filing to green card approval is typically two to four years for most nationalities, the outcome is permanent rather than requiring recurring renewals.

What does the PERM labor certification process require from my employer?
Your employer must file a PERM application with DOL demonstrating that the role was posted publicly, that recruitment steps like newspaper ads and job board listings were completed, and that no minimally qualified U.S. worker applied. The process typically takes six to eighteen months depending on whether DOL selects the case for audit. Your employer bears the cost and filing responsibility. Once PERM is certified, they file the I-140 immigrant petition with USCIS to establish your priority date.
Can I change employers after my green card process has started?
Once your I-140 is approved and your priority date is established, you can port to a new employer in a same or similar occupation under AC21 portability rules if your I-485 adjustment of status application has been pending for at least 180 days. For a Strategic Finance Analyst, a move to a comparable FP&A or corporate finance role at another company generally qualifies. Changing employers before I-140 approval requires restarting the PERM process from the beginning with the new employer.
